Shaboozey Releases ‘Took a Walk’ for Stephen King Film, Earns CMA Nomination
Written by Site Hub on September 10, 2025
Genre-blending artist Shaboozey continues his meteoric rise with “Took a Walk,” a soulful new track featured in the film adaptation of Stephen King’s The Long Walk. Known for fusing country, hip-hop, and R&B, the Nigerian-American musician created the song alongside Stephen Wilson Jr. The track complements the film’s dark narrative and marks another step in Shaboozey’s genre-defying career. Coinciding with the release, Shaboozey earned a nomination for New Artist of the Year at the 2025 CMA Awards, solidifying his place in the evolving landscape of country music. His success reflects a larger shift as Black artists redefine traditional genre boundaries.
